I'll admit it..I am a female. I used to smoke but switched to snus. I grew up believing any form of smokeless tobacco was for MEN, so I am ashamed of my snusing...none of my friends know I do it. I guess I can't quit the nicotine though and I love the fact that I can still get it without smelling like crap. As far as chewing tob. or 'dip,' I would definitely never use those. The only thing that appealed to me about snus was the 'spitless' feature. Plus the pouch (camel snus) is so small that it is not noticeable. So there you have it, I am a married, college educated, employed woman who is neither a dyke nor a redneck and I secretly use snus.

Usage Note: The meanings of intense and intensive overlap considerably, but they are often subtly distinct. When used to describe human feeling or activity, intense often suggests a strength or concentration that arises from inner dispositions and is particularly appropriate for describing emotional states: intense pleasure, intense dislike, intense loyalty, and so forth. Intensive is more frequently applied when the strength or concentration of an activity is imposed from without: intensive bombing, intensive training, intensive marketing. Thus a reference to Mark's intense study of German suggests that Mark himself was responsible for the concentrated activity, whereas Mark's intensive study of German suggests that the program in which Mark was studying was designed to cover a great deal of material in a brief period.
